Dรฉtails du cours

โ€ข Introduction to AI Robotics: Understanding the basics of artificial intelligence and robotics, including the history, current state, and future potential of AI robotics. This unit will provide a solid foundation for further study in the field.
โ€ข Robotics Vision Fundamentals: An overview of the principles and techniques used in robotics vision, including image processing, computer vision, and machine learning algorithms. This unit will cover the essential concepts and tools required to build and implement robotics vision systems.
โ€ข Object Detection and Recognition: This unit will focus on the specific techniques and algorithms used for detecting and recognizing objects in images and videos. Participants will learn about popular object detection models such as YOLO, SSD, and Faster R-CNN, as well as deep learning techniques for image classification.
โ€ข 3D Computer Vision and SLAM: An exploration of the techniques used for 3D computer vision and simultaneous localization and mapping (SLAM). Participants will learn about depth cameras, LiDAR, and stereo vision, as well as the algorithms used for 3D reconstruction and navigation.
โ€ข Robotics Perception and Sensor Fusion: An in-depth study of the various sensors used in robotics and the techniques for fusing sensor data to improve perception and decision-making. Participants will learn about the strengths and weaknesses of different sensor modalities, as well as the algorithms used for data fusion.
โ€ข Deep Learning for Robotics Vision: An advanced exploration of deep learning techniques for robotics vision, including convolutional neural networks (CNNs), recurrent neural networks (RNNs), and generative adversarial networks (GANs). Participants will learn about the latest research in deep learning for robotics vision and how to apply these techniques to real-world problems.
โ€ข Robotics Vision Applications: A survey of the various applications of robotics vision, including autonomous vehicles, industrial automation, healthcare, and entertainment. Participants will learn about the current state of these applications and the future potential of robotics vision technology.
